In a groundbreaking victory, Democrat Ghazala Hashmi has become the first Muslim to win statewide office in Virginia, triumphing in the lieutenant governor's race. As an Indian American, Hashmi's success not only represents a significant milestone for the Muslim community but also highlights the growing importance of diverse representation in American politics.
